Short-Term Capital Gain from RSUs Incorrectly Reported as Long-Term in AZ State Return 140PY

Hello TurboTax Community,

 

Last year, I sold some RSUs and incurred a short-term capital gain, which has been correctly reported on my federal tax return. However, when I review my AZ state return, this gain appears to be categorized as a long-term capital gain instead of short-term.

I want to ensure my state taxes are filed accurately.  Here are the specifics:

The RSUs were sold less than a year from the vest date.
My federal tax return (Schedule D + Form 8949 Part 1) correctly identifies these gains as short-term as entered in Wages and Income under Federal section. 
In contrast, my Arizona state return seems to classify these gains as long-term (box 35).
Could you please help me understand this and advise on how to correct this discrepancy in my AZ state tax return?
